Ross Enamait is a well-known fitness author and blogger who has written extensively on the topics of strength training, conditioning, and overall fitness. His work often focuses on practical, no-nonsense approaches to achieving physical fitness without relying on traditional gym settings or equipment.

1. Circuits Over Isolation

Enamait rejects bodybuilding-style splits for fighters. Near page 41 of the original edition, he emphasizes density training—doing more work in less time. Circuits combine resistance, cardio, and grip work without rest between moves.
